Kyrie Irving Sends A Message To The Nets Haters And Doubters: “Just Watch How Our Squad Comes Out Of This All-Star Break.”

Kyrie Irving and the Brooklyn Nets are getting ready to face the rest of the 2021/22 NBA season. The point guard has received big news recently, as the New York City major is planning on eliminating the vaccine mandates, which would allow Kyrie to play home games.

The Nets had allowed him to be a part-time player, but these recent developments could mean he’ll be back at Barclays Center sooner than later. Just when people believed he would miss crucial games for the Nets in the playoffs, things are starting to look better for Kyrie. 

Before the major announced his plans to change the mandates, Kyrie was already sending a warning to the rest of the league. While playing NBA 2K, the 2016 NBA champion sent a clear message, saying the Nets are going to prove everybody wrong. 

“Just watch how our squad comes out of this All-Star Break.”

This is a big statement from Kyrie, more so knowing that the Nets brought several players to help them compete for the 2022 NBA championship. They swapped James Harden for Ben Simmons before the trade deadline, bringing Seth Curry and Andre Drummond in the process. 

Even though they have struggled in recent weeks, the Nets still look like a dangerous team and nobody should sleep on them. The East has big teams like the Bulls, Heat, Sixers and Bucks, but this squad is still seen as a big favorite to win it all this season. 

Simmons was already a great addition. Add Kyrie to the mix and you have a terrific squad to face the rest of the regular season and the playoffs.
